This is coverity issue:
CID: 595
Checker: OVERRUN_STATIC (help)
File: base/src/source/blender/python/api2_2x/sceneSequence.c
Function: Sequence_setProxyDir
Description: Overrun of static array "&((((self)->seq)->strip)->proxy)->dir" of size 160 bytes by passing it to a function which indexes it with argument "248" at byte position 247

Wasn't using the size of dir it was using the sizeof the struct dir is in.

Fixed.

NLA SoC: More Drawing Tweaks

* Following user feedback, I've increased the separation between normal NLA-tracks and the 'action lines' to try and differentiate them more. This hopefully this will be sufficient, otherwise, I'm going to have to abandon the use of nice, generic channel-identification code for lists of channels...

* Improved drawing of 'active' strips.
- Now, the active strip (when NOT being 'tweaked') will be simply drawn as a yellow strip + a white border.
- The active strip (when BEING 'tweaked') will now be greenish + a white border. The colour here may be tweakable, but we'll see...

* Strip extrapolation modes (hold, etc.) are now visualised as rects with alpha and the same colour as the strip they belong to.

* Selecting strips now makes them 'active' (and deactivates the others). Only one strip can be active at a time. Still need to figure out precisely how this will work with multiple AnimData blocks + NLA-'tweaking'.

* Fixed view-matrix bug introduced in last commit for text drawing. For now, we'll just reset the view matrix after doing that, since it's not too acceptable to move these calls to the end yet, as they should get overlapped by some other editor features (such as the Current Frame indicator)

BGE PyAPI fixes
- CValue warning ShowDeprecationWarning("val = ob.attr", "val = ob['attr']"); had false positives because of python using getattr() internally. Only show the wanring now when a CValue is found.
- Py functions that accepted a vector and a GameObject were slowed down by PySequence_Check() first called on the GameObject, though this would fail it would try and get attributes from the game object - ending up in ~8 attribute lookups each time. Avoiding PySequence_Check() makes ob.getDistanceTo(otherOb) over twice as fast.

- Joystick hat events could crash the BGE for joysticks with more then 4 hats.
- PLY Import failed on PLY files from Carve, added some extra types.

This commit fixes the following two coverity issues:

CID: 475
Checker: REVERSE_INULL (help)
File: base/src/source/blender/blenkernel/intern/cloth.c
Function: bvhselftree_build_from_cloth
Description: Pointer "clmd" dereferenced before NULL check

CID: 476
Checker: REVERSE_INULL (help)
File: base/src/source/blender/blenkernel/intern/cloth.c
Function: bvhtree_build_from_cloth
Description: Pointer "clmd" dereferenced before NULL check

You'll notice in the code the var is actually set again
a few lines down before being used so better to set it
after you've made sure the pointer is valid.

Part one of new text button type: SEARCH_MENU
This opens a popup showing all matches for a typed string, nice
for object names, materials, operators, and so on.

Warning: Currently menu doesn't function yet! Only draws choices.

As test I've added an operator search button in top bar. It only
shows operators that can be used in this context now. Also that
is part of the WIP, tomorrow more fun :)
